## Releases — ScanBridge Integration

Support team notes. Releases ship monthly from the Ferndale build server. Each build bundles the scanner firmware shim and the POS adapter for Tillstone terminals. Verify the release by checking the printed checksum against the manifest in the release notes; mismatches mean a corrupted download, not a compatibility issue. Do not hand customers unsigned builds under any circumstances. Every distributable archive must be verified against the current release key, which is shown below.

release key, bajof-tadug: bky4_GCYF

## Deployment Notes

Heads up, support folks: Quillbus compacts its queue logs every few hours, so old messages vanish on purpose. If a customer asks why replay only goes back so far, that's compaction, not data loss. You can check the retention window before escalating to the Marlowe team. The values we ship in production are listed below.

config for yahof-tajop:
zorath:
  pin: 7493
  metrics_host: metrics.zorath.tolvaqsys.internal
  tenant: praiel
  seal: seal_fd9cd4f1

**CI note: Canary gating on Driftwell**

Welcome aboard. Canary deploys on Driftwell are gated by three checks: error-rate delta under 0.5% versus baseline, p95 latency within 10%, and zero failed synthetic probes across two consecutive windows. If any gate trips, promotion halts and the pipeline pins the canary for inspection rather than rolling back automatically. Do not override gates manually without sign-off from the on-call lead. When a gate trips, the pinned artifact's token appears directly below this note.

build token for tajeg-bajep: htk14_409ba9df6b8acb